Summary
CVE-2024-33375 is a critical-severity Plaintext Storage of a Password (CWE-256) vulnerability in Lb-Link Bl-W1210M Firmware. Its CVSS base score is 9.8 (Critical).
Operationally, ranked at the 36.4th percentile by exploit likelihood (below the median); it is not currently listed in the CISA KEV catalog; a public proof-of-concept is referenced.

Vulnerability details
LB-LINK BL-W1210M v2.0 was discovered to store user credentials in plaintext within the router's firmware.
